Join printmaker Ruth Thomas for a workshop titled "An Introduction to Collagraph Prints" at the Ruthin Craft Centre in Ruthin on Sunday, 24 March. This workshop, priced at £55, includes all materials needed for the workshop, as well as tea and coffee. Collagraph is a low-tech printmaking technique that produces stunning and nuanced results. During the workshop, Ruth Thomas will guide participants through the process of creating, inking, and printing their own collagraph plates. Participants will learn how to use different materials to create lines, tones, and textures in their collagraph prints. Ruth Thomas draws inspiration from nature and the wildlife surrounding her studio in the Clwydian Hills, with a particular focus on birds, grasses, and seeds. As a member of the Royal Cambrian Academy, Ruth brings her expertise and passion to this workshop, providing participants with a unique opportunity to learn from a talented printmaker. Join printmaker Sue Brown on this one-day workshop exploring how to make colourful printswith photographs Paper Lithography with Sue Brown Sunday 27th of October 10.30am-4.30pm £55 Includes all materials, tea, coffee, biscuits. 18+ Join printmaker Sue Brown on this one-day course discovering how to use a simple black-and-white photocopied image to make a print! Sue will take you through the art of using gum arabic and your own choice of imagery to create colourful, layered work using low-tech materials and equipment. You will come away from this workshop with an array of colourful prints and artist books. All materials are provided in this workshop, however participants are required to bring in their own black-and-white photocopies to develop personalised imagery throughout the day. Sue Brown is a professional artist and printmaker living in Cheltenham, Gloucestershire. Much of her work is inspired by nature and the landscape. Although Sue specialises in Collagraph printmaking she continues to explore new interests and techniques that are going to produce highly creative and deeply textural surfaces “I’m Inspired by process as much as nature, my work springs from the pages of sketchbooks and I develop carefully researched themes, experimenting with collagraph, fabric and gum arabic transfer.” Information Source: Ruthin Craft Centre | eventbrite

In this one-day workshop where you will be transforming household packaging into playful prints using the magic of printmaking Sunday 8th of October Ruthin Craft Centre - Education Room 10.30am - 4.00pm £55 includes all materials, tea and coffee. Join artist and printmaker Marian Haf in this one-day workshop where you will be transforming household packaging into playful prints using the magic of printmaking. By the end of the day, we will have: Learnt how to prepare and translate an image into both an intaglio and relief collagraph and their differences.How to manipulate the packaging with different tools and techniques to achieve tonal variation with contrasting linear mark making.To ink the plate both intaglio and relief and how to combine the two.Which paper to choose and how to prepare them along with plate registration and good working practice in achieving a clean result.Printing with a pressDeigned, made, inked, and printed a collection of original print using both intaglio and relief inking.This workshop is suitable for beginners and more seasoned printmakers looking to explore collagraphs. It is also beneficial for educators as it translates well into a classroom. Marian Haf Works from her garden studio in her native corner of Ceredigion, taking inspiration from her life in rural west Wales. She is a fine art painting graduate and self-taught printmaker who works predominantly with collagraph enjoying its accessibility and possibilities.
